1. Understanding CBD: A Brief Overview

Before we delve into the gender-specific effects of CBD, let’s establish a solid foundation. CBD, short for cannabidiol, is one of over 100 cannabinoids found in the cannabis plant. Unlike its famous cousin THC, CBD doesn’t produce a “high” but instead offers a range of potential health benefits.

CBD interacts with our body’s endocannabinoid system (ECS), a complex network of receptors that helps maintain balance in various physiological processes. This interaction is at the heart of CBD’s effects, and as we’ll soon discover, it’s also where gender differences begin to emerge.

2. The Endocannabinoid System: Why Gender Matters

The endocannabinoid system is like a sophisticated control panel for our bodies, and it turns out that this panel has some gender-specific settings. Research suggests that estrogen levels can influence the sensitivity and density of cannabinoid receptors. This means that women might experience fluctuations in their response to CBD throughout their menstrual cycle.

For men, the presence of testosterone appears to modulate the endocannabinoid system differently. These hormonal variations lay the groundwork for the diverse effects of CBD across genders, influencing everything from pain perception to mood regulation. 15.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) – Does CBD Affect Men and Women Differently?

Is it safe for both men and women to use CBD daily?

While CBD is generally considered safe for daily use in both men and women, it’s always best to consult with a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ement regimen. They can help you determine the appropriate dosage and consider any potential interactions with medications or health conditions.

Can CBD affect hormonal birth control methods?

There’s limited research on CBD’s interaction with hormonal contraceptives. While no significant interactions have been reported, it’s possible that CBD could affect the metabolism of birth control hormones in the liver. If you’re using hormonal birth control, it’s crucial to discuss CBD use with your healthcare provider.

Does CBD have any impact on male fertility?

Current research on CBD’s effects on male fertility is limited and somewhat conflicting. Some studies suggest that CBD might impact sperm count and motility, while others indicate potential benefits for reproductive health. Men concerned about fertility should consult with a reproductive specialist before using CBD.

Can women use CBD during pregnancy or while breastfeeding?

The use of CBD during pregnancy and breastfeeding is not recommended due to a lack of comprehensive safety data. The potential risks to fetal development and infant health are not fully understood. Always consult with an obstetrician or pediatrician before using any supplements during pregnancy or while breastfeeding.
